Block 668,116

Block Hash

8fede4dc15639375bfbecf0a65c436a6050fc04b6ac16fa00850a040561bf7b5

Previous Block Hash

9c1bb73e6b81e7aa1cdffcd3f14bcffd78f016dce5311a59ca3cff2643519b3a

Mined

Transactions

3

Difficulty

42.04 M

Size

623 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
71,507.75046 PEPE
1 input, 2 outputs
71,506.7482 PEPE